Tammany, Louisiana, is a privately owned structure regulated by the Louisiana Department of Transportation and Development. Standing at a height of 13 feet with a hydraulic height of 9 feet, the dam primarily serves as a recreational area for water enthusiasts. The dam's design features buttress core types and a soil foundation, providing a storage capacity of 50 acre-feet with a normal storage level of 37 acre-feet.
With a low hazard potential and a moderate risk assessment rating, Loch Mcgregor Dam is considered to have a stable condition, last inspected in June 2018. The dam boasts an uncontrolled spillway with a width of 50 feet and needle outlet gates. While not currently rated for condition assessment, the dam's risk management measures and emergency action plan status remain unspecified. Despite its modest size and limited discharge capabilities, Loch Mcgregor Dam continues to offer a tranquil environment for recreation and water-based activities in Covington, Louisiana.
